At-Line Control and Fault Analysis In an Industrial High Cell Density Escherichia Coli Fermentation, Using NIR Spectroscopy

TL;DR: In this article, at-line NIR ammonium monitoring was used in an E coli fermentation to control the accumulation of ammonium by indicating when to switch between NH 4 OH and NaOH solutions for pH control in this manner ammonium concentration was successfully controlled between inhibitory and growth limiting concentrations.
